    A loading dock leveler is a piece of equipment which is typically mounted to the exterior dock face or recessed into a pit at a loading dock. Commonly referred to as “bridging the gap”, a dock leveler allows for the movement of industrial vehicles (e.g. forklifts, pallet jacks) between a building and a transport vehicle.

    A telescopic lip (20 or 40 inches) can help to reduce the length of the leveler to 10 feet. Dock levelers (and indeed dock plates and dock boards) are used where a building has a truck-level door, i.e. a door with a floor level roughly at the same height as the floor of the truck's trailer.

    Weatherstripping is the process of sealing openings such as doors, windows, and trunks from the waters above. The term can also refer to the materials used to carry out such sealing processes. The goal of weatherstripping is to prevent rain and water from entering entirely or partially and accomplishes this by either returning or rerouting water.

    Auxiliary Repair Dock, Concrete were mobile dry docks made of concrete, due to the shortage of steel during World War II. ARDC had a 2,800 ton lifting capacity. ARDC were 389 ft (119 m) long, 84 ft (26 m) wide, and 40 ft (12 m) deep. ARDC has a crew of five officers and 84 enlisted men. Each had a 5-ton crane, with a 42 ft (13 m) reach.
